General Job Responsibility
Accounts Receivable Clerk-General shall be responsible for: assisting Accounts Receivable Manager with all tax sale duties, performing daily downloads of receivable payments, manually bringing in payments from external third-party payment agents, preparing and submitting the necessary applications on behalf of the Municipality to collect provincial, federal (and other entities) for payments in lieu of taxes, forwarding tax bill reports to mortgage holders, preparing tax certificates when required, providing backup for the Finance Clerk and Finance Clerk II, providing support in the management of the property tax billing system, provides backup for the management of water and sewer billings, receiving and processing mortgage updates from financial institutions, updating and obtaining reports from the Municipality’s financial software for all pre-authorized payments, issuing credits and refunds to residents and businesses, processing transfers between resident accounts when necessary supporting the Tax Exemption and Reduction Policy adjustments, overseeing daily cash including verification, establish and maintain records management for revenues and receivables, and preparing reports. Qualifications and Expectations
Candidates for this position must possess as a minimum, a diploma or certificate in business, accounting, or finance, or a similar educational program, or a combination of these educational requirements and lived experiences that meet requirements. Additionally, the candidate must have a minimum of five (5) years experience working in a public sector organization where they did accounting work, or a private sector firm where they used accounting software and spreadsheets on a daily basis including financial analysis. Preference will be given to those whose experience is directly or indirectly working with a municipal government organization, and experience with Municipal property taxation, or a combination of formal experience and lived experiences. Due to the nature of this position, the employee must have exceptional data entry and analytical experience with knowledge of the principles and practices of public accounting, high degree of confidentiality, be fluent with Microsoft Office, and comfortable working in a time sensitive, fast-paced work environment, often with short timelines. This position will occasionally require work outside of normal office hours including evenings and weekends.
